Output 8f582e774deab05a4036b7db43c1aab5c0530178e2e0cfbec4895196bd15effd:169

value
78689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3a83fcfe1d055a996fb35a8d17e46240477b04d OP_EQUAL
address
3KXZF7bpHKE7iisqEUMDXnsSdirzq1bQhS
transaction
8f582e774deab05a4036b7db43c1aab5c0530178e2e0cfbec4895196bd15effd